SMVDU student to attend Mercurial 4.2 sprint in USA


 

Katra, Jan 27: A students of Computer Science and Engineering at Shri Mata Vaishno Devi University, Mr. Pulkit Goyal is selected to attend the prestigious Mercurial 4.2 sprint – a Mercurial Developers’ Meet at Mount View CA, USA in March 2017. He will be the guest of the Google Inc. for the duration of his stay.

Dr. Sanjeev Jain, the Vice Chancellor of SMVDU and Dr. Ajay Kaul, Head Dept. of Computer Science congratulated Mr. Goyal. It is matter of pride for the institution and inspiration for other students.
